After back to back away wins, and three unbeaten, we were looking for our first home win of the season. We started poorly, slowly, and in a total disjointed manner, yet unfortunately that wouldn't change throughout the entire 90 minutes. On a big pitch that should suit the way we want to play and perform, we couldn't string 2 passes together, nor release the ball without 4/5 touches or without wanting way too much time on it. Mark Symington kept us in it during the first half as he pulled off a few great saves, as we created minimal shooting opportunities ourselves.
The second half was a slight improvement early on as we pushed on and got into their box more often. We came close to breaking the deadlock twice, as the crossbar first kept out Liam Donnelly after a phenomenal save by the away sides keeper, then a second time when substitute Paulie Bell caught one sweetly from range. It was Whitley Bay who did eventually start, and finish the scoring in the final 10 minutes as Symington, our hero of the day so far, was finally beaten by a scrambled lob which went in off the base of the post.
This game could have been summed up in one word for us, shocking. It isn't all about the mistakes you make though, it's about how you learn from them, so we'll move on and look to our next game which is again at home, this time to Bedlington Town.
